Abstract
The utility model discloses a panel transportation frame for civil engineering, including the chassis, the up end inboard of chassis is equipped with panel and places the pad, the lower terminal surface of chassis is equipped with damping device, and damping device includes the support column, the lower extreme of support column and the middle part fixed connection of bracing piece, the left and right sides of bracing piece is articulated with two shock -absorbing rod's upper end respectively, shock -absorbing rod's upper end outside fixedly connected with spring coupling pole, the upper end of spring coupling pole and the middle part fixedly connected with damping spring of support column, shock -absorbing rod's lower extreme articulates has anti -skidding supporting leg. The utility model discloses simple structure can effectually reduce jolting to the influence by the transport plate material of haulage vehicle, is fit for using widely.

Specific embodiment
Below in conjunction with the accompanying drawing in this utility model embodiment, the technical scheme in this utility model embodiment is carried out
Clearly and completely describe, it is clear that described embodiment is only this utility model a part of embodiment, rather than whole
Embodiment.Based on the embodiment in this utility model, those of ordinary skill in the art are not under the premise of creative work is made
The every other embodiment for being obtained, belongs to the scope of this utility model protection.
Fig. 1-4 are referred to, this utility model provides a kind of technical scheme:A kind of civil engineering conveying sheet frame, including
Underframe 1, is provided with sheet material and places pad 2 on the inside of the upper surface of underframe 1;Foursquare groove, sheet material is provided with the inside of the upper surface of underframe 1
Place pad 2 to agree with the groove, and the upper surface of sheet material placement pad 2 is arc-shaped structure, pad 2 is placed by adding sheet material,
Can make transported sheet material larger shock will not be produced with this utility model, protect plate safety.
Groove surfaces on the inside of underframe 1 are provided with some inserting columns 11, and the sheet material places the bottom surface correspondence inserting column 11 of pad 2
Inserting groove is provided with, and sheet material places the cross-sectional area of the upper end cross-sectional area less than lower end of pad 2, by adding 11 He of inserting column
Grafting slot structure, can make sheet material place the convenient dismounting of pad 2 and change, the service life overall so as to extend this utility model,
Sheet material places the shape of pad 2 and the mating shapes of above-mentioned groove, and the upper end of inserting column 11 is spherical, and lower end is cylinder, grafting
Post 11 is at least provided with ten, and is evenly arranged in groove inner bottom surface, this structure setting, and underframe 1 can be made to place pad 2 with sheet material
Connection it is even closer, improve steadiness.
The lower surface of underframe 1 is provided with damping device 3, and damping device 3 is at least provided with four groups, and is uniformly arranged on underframe 1
Lower surface.Damping device 3 includes support column 31, and the lower end of support column 31 is fixedly connected with the middle part of support bar 32, support bar 32
The left and right sides be hinged with the upper end of two decoupling rods 33 respectively, be fixedly connected with spring connecting rod on the outside of the upper end of decoupling rod 33
34, decoupling rod 33 and spring connecting rod 34 are formed in one structure, by adding decoupling rod 33 and spring connecting rod 34, can be by
The vibrations of horizontal direction are changed in the vibrations of vertical direction such that it is able to reduced by the energy of vibrations generation to being transported sheet material
Affect.
The upper end of spring connecting rod 34 is fixedly connected with damping spring 35, the lower end of decoupling rod 33 with the middle part of support column 31
It is hinged with skidproof supporting leg 36.Skidproof supporting leg 36 includes articulated elements 361, the lower end of articulated elements 361 and the upper end of gripper shoe 362
Middle face is fixedly connected, and the lower surface of gripper shoe 362 is fixedly connected with skid prevention rubber sheet 363, the lower surface of skid prevention rubber sheet 363
The anti-skid bulge of taper is provided with, by adding skidproof supporting leg 36, the phase between this utility model and conveying carriage can be reduced
To sliding, the safety of sheet material is further ensured.
